Abstract
This article analyzes the structure, development, and biological significance of cartilage and bone, which are important types of connective tissue in the human body. The hyaline, elastic, and fibrous types of cartilage, their cellular composition (chondrocytes, chondroblasts), and the properties of the intermediate substance are discussed. The article discusses the structure of bone tissue with the participation of osteocytes, osteoblasts, and osteoclasts, and the formation of cancellous bone, as well as the supporting, protective, and hematopoietic functions of bones.
